G Guest Sep 17, 2007 #1 i have a column with blanks cells and i want to fill them with the last cell with a value...how can i do that?

If you have something like this: Value Value (Blank) (Blank) Value (Blank) Value and you want to have each blank cell display that last value above it... try this: Select the range of values and blanks Press the [F5] key.......a shortcut for <edit><go to> Click the [special] button.....Check: Blanks......Click [OK] While the blank cells are selected Press [F2]....Type: =.....Press the UP arrow one time... Hold down the [Ctrl] key and press [Enter] Does that help? -------------------------- Regards, Ron (XL2003, Win XP) Microsoft MVP (Excel)
